A close to six-foot long American alligator was turned over to the Suffolk County SPCA yesterday by its owner of 17 years.
Suffolk SPCA officials said the alligator was given to the Suffolk County SPCA because the owner, who had valid licenses to possess the animal, knew it would receive proper care and sanctuary. 
The alligator named "Rocky" was with the owner since it was a baby. Its owner said it had grown too large for him to handle. 
The alligator was turned over to a licensed herpetologist from Rainforest Reptile Sanctuary in Massachusetts.
